Recap Day 4 #FINABudapest2017
On day 4 of the FINA World Championships in Budapest, China made it five titles in Diving, Manila Flamini and Giorgio Minisini from Italy stamp authority by grabbing mixed duet tech gold in Synchonised Swimming and Canada snatched an 8-all draw with Montenegro.

Rescued swimmers surprise beachgoers who rescued their family
Bryan and Roberta Ursrey say “thank you” in person to the strangers who formed a human chain to pull their family from a rip current at Panama City Beach, Florida.

Infants learn swim survival skills at Sacramento-area pool
Infants who may not even be able to walk are being taught life-saving lessons at a Gold River pool that they can use to prevent them from drowning in case they were to accidentally fall into a pool.

2,000 People Swim Across Qiantang River in East China
Around 2,000 swimming enthusiasts on Sunday joined the annual event of crossing the Qiantang River in Hangzhou City of east China’s Zhejiang Province.
